The Joyful Tradition of Easter with Eliana's 'Coelhinho da Páscoa'

Eliana's 'Coelhinho da Páscoa' is a delightful and playful song that captures the essence of Easter celebrations, particularly focusing on the beloved figure of the Easter Bunny. The lyrics are simple and repetitive, making it an ideal song for children. The song begins with a question directed at the Easter Bunny, asking what gifts he brings. The response is a cheerful enumeration of Easter eggs, emphasizing the abundance and joy associated with the holiday. The repetition of 'Um ovo, dois ovos, três ovos assim' (One egg, two eggs, three eggs like this) highlights the excitement and anticipation that children feel during Easter as they await their treats.

The second part of the song shifts focus to the colors of the Easter eggs, asking the Easter Bunny what colors they are. The answer includes a vibrant palette: blue, yellow, and red. This colorful imagery not only appeals to children's visual senses but also symbolizes the diversity and festivity of Easter. The mention of these specific colors can be seen as a way to engage children in recognizing and appreciating different colors, adding an educational element to the fun.

Eliana, a well-known Brazilian children's entertainer, uses her music to create a joyful and engaging atmosphere for young listeners. 'Coelhinho da Páscoa' is a perfect example of her ability to blend entertainment with cultural traditions, making the song a staple in Easter celebrations in Brazil. The song's simplicity, repetitive structure, and vibrant imagery make it a memorable and enjoyable experience for children, fostering a sense of excitement and wonder during the Easter season.
